Help me make OATMEAL taste good.

I also recently started eating oatmeal for breakfast. Tried it straight up for two days, just cooking 1 cup of it in 2 cups of water. Tasted like wet cardboard, so I bought some Splenda to dash on it after cooking. That helped a little but not enough, so I bought some raisins to sprinkle in. As long as I get one raisin per spoonful I'm OK, though it still doesn't taste great.

Are raisins a good thing in the morning or do they spike your insulin too much? I'm still trying to think of something better to add to the oatmeal...

i had a similar problem. i hated oatmeal, but really wanted to like it. this is what i did:

buy the regular oats (not the instant)

take a slice of an apple, and chop it up into small pieces
add chopped apple to 1 cup of water
bring water to a boil
reduce heat to simmer and add oats
when done mix with 1 cup of vanilla protein powder (i use promax by sportpharma), cinnamon, and 1 tablespoon of Flax seed meal (i get mine from Trader Joes)

i love this stuff. i will eat it 2-3 times a day.
